Output ec80718f87a0a89f0738f3f50ce72687c65578866b524453edb3986ac06835a4:18

value
1490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8941c887b530a87c32ea7ef6a67540aa297e3a OP_EQUAL
address
3N4y36wC6s81N9dYagDpzNAUxowv1uUEuR
transaction
ec80718f87a0a89f0738f3f50ce72687c65578866b524453edb3986ac06835a4
spent
true